About the job Building Surveyor
Job brief
The Building Surveyor is responsible for conducting comprehensive inspections, assessments, and evaluations of buildings to ensure they are safe, functional, and compliant with all relevant laws and regulations. This role covers both preventative and corrective building maintenance, advising on design and construction, and supporting the company's asset management strategy.
Responsibilities
Inspection & Assessment
- Identify structural defects, safety hazards, wear and tear, and areas needing repair or improvement.
- Evaluate building compliance with legal, environmental, and safety standards.
- Conduct due diligence surveys for new property acquisitions.
- Prepare detailed reports, including findings, photographs, and recommendations for corrective action.
- Advise on the feasibility, cost, and priority of repair or renovation works.
- Provide guidance on maintenance schedules to extend building lifespan.
- Support the planning and supervision of construction, refurbishment, and fit-out projects.
- Review contractors work to ensure compliance with specifications, quality standards, and safety protocols.
- Approve materials, finishes, and construction methods as per project requirements.
- Ensure properties meet all applicable building codes, fire safety, and accessibility regulations.
- Stay updated on changes in construction laws, environmental guidelines, and inspection standards.
- Collaboration & Communication
- Liaise with property management, facilities, and engineering teams to address issues promptly.
- Coordinate with contractors and vendors to ensure timely project delivery and quality outcomes.
- Provide technical advice and support to clients, management, and other stakeholders.
- Perform regular site visits to inspect building conditions, both internal and external.
